A case of Escherichia coli and Peptoniphilus species mixed osteomyelitis successfully identified by MALDI TOF-MS with a review of the literature
Abstract
Background: Peptoniphilus species are Gram-positive anaerobic cocci that are commensals of the human vagina and gut.
Methods and results: We describe a case of mixed Escherichia coli and Peptoniphilus spp. osteomyelitis identified using matrix-assisted laser desorption/ionization time-of-flight mass spectrometry as Peptoniphilus harei and present a short literature review.
Conclusion: To our knowledge, only six cases of P. harei osteomyelitis have been reported to date.
Keywords: Anaerobic bacteria; MALDI TOF-MS; Peptoniphilus harei; bone and joint infection; osteomyelitis.
